Describe the method of travel of the trans Sahara trade​
AnnZ [28]

Answer:

What was traded on the trans Saharan trade?

Explanation:

The West Africans exchanged their local products like gold, ivory, salt and cloth, for North African goods such as horses, books, swords and chain mail. This trade (called the trans-Saharan trade because it crossed the Sahara desert) also included slaves. ... Slaves would be taken to southern Spain as household servants.
